As you age, gradual changes in the connective tissue cause a significant reduction in the skin’s resistance and elasticity. Collagen fibers deteriorate and the fibroblastic cells’ ability to produce new collagen decreases. This causes the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les, especially in areas that are exposed to sunlight. Furthermore, the skin in both face and body becomes saggy as it loses its youthful smoothness and firmness.

The modern microneedles with gold-plated tips penetrate up to 3,5 mm into the skin at 31 different precise depth levels, creating controlled microscopic thermal wounds that activate tissue repair and regeneration. These ultrafine needles deliver bipolar RF energy into the dermis in a minimally invasive manner, generating controlled heating without damaging the surrounding tissues. The heat produced stimulates the fibroblasts to create new collagen fibers that replace the old ones, restoring the skin’s firmness and elasticity.
